The Assam Police Special Task Force (STF) on Wednesday arrested a 21‑year‑old man, Fazal Islam Barbhuiya, from Ramanathpur in Hailakandi district on suspicion of links to the Pakistan‑based Shahadat‑e‑Bhatti Network (SBN). The arrest, carried out jointly by the STF and Hailakandi Police, brings the total number of people detained in the case to four.
Officials said Barbhuiya had been evading arrest and was wanted in connection with STF Police Station Case No. 06/2026. Security personnel recovered objectionable materials and documents during the operation; these items will be examined to determine the nature of his alleged ties to the network and to identify any other individuals involved.
The latest arrest follows earlier detentions in Dhubri, Chirang and Barpeta. The Assam STF has been conducting sustained operations against suspected extremist networks accused of anti‑national activities across the state. Investigations into the case and the links of those arrested are ongoing.
